Smalltown Poets achieved recognition with their eponymous first album, released on Ardent Records in 1997. This release earned the band the first of its two Grammy nominations (Best Gospel Rock Album) and numerous Dove Award nominations. Despite line-up changes, the band stayed active for more than ten years, releasing three albums on Ardent Records and one on BEC Recordings.
Smalltown Poets went on hiatus several months after their fourth studio album called It's Later Than It's Ever Been," but regrouped in the fall of 2010 to begin production on a Christmas album due out in 2011 (co-produced and mixed by former Smalltown Poets drummer Matt Goldman). In anticipation of that full-length release, the band released a Christmas single in December 2010 titled "In the Bleak Midwinter."
The full-length project, Smalltown Poets Christmas, was released on Nov. 1st, 2011, on the band's own Friendly City Records label and is available on iTunes, Amazon.com, CDBaby.com, and other online media outlets.

The song "Inside the Bubble" by Smalltown Poets is a tribute to the power of love and freedom. The lyrics suggest that we can all rise above the mundane world by cutting the tether that keeps us grounded and joining together to soar among the clouds. Flying high with the crowd at night, we float on unseen fuel, our course unwinding like thread from a spool. The song's narrator invites the listener to come along on this journey of escape, to see the world through a child's eyes and understand who is truly bound.
The song's repeated refrain, "What's it like inside the bubble?" speaks to the idea that those who are "on the ground" are trapped in a self-imposed prison of their own making. The bubble represents the limits we place on ourselves, the fears and anxieties that hold us back from experiencing the world in all its glory. The message of the song is that love has the power to break down these barriers, to render our fears impotent, and to allow us to soar to new heights. The song concludes with the assertion that love has killed our fear and that when we're done, we'll disappear, leaving behind the chains that once held us.
